Mangala Gauri Vrat: A Comprehensive Guide
Mangala Gauri Vrat is a significant Hindu fasting ritual dedicated to Goddess Parvati, known as Gauri. Observed primarily by married women, this vrat is believed to ensure marital bliss, prosperity, and the long life of their husbands. Mangala Gauri Vrat is observed on Tuesdays in the month of Shravan, and in 2024, it falls on July 23, July 30, August 6, and August 13.

The Legend of Mangala Gauri Vrat
The legend of Mangala Gauri Vrat is rooted in ancient Hindu scriptures. According to the Puranas, this vrat was first observed by Goddess Parvati herself to win Lord Shiva as her consort. It is said that by following this vrat with devotion, Parvati was able to overcome various challenges and finally married Lord Shiva. Inspired by her devotion and perseverance, women started observing this vrat to seek blessings for a happy and fulfilling marital life.
Significance of Mangala Gauri Vrat
Mangala Gauri Vrat holds immense significance for married women. It is believed that observing this vrat brings harmony, happiness, and prosperity to their families. It is also said to protect the household from negative energies and misfortunes. For newlywed women, this vrat is particularly auspicious as it strengthens the bond with their spouses and ensures a harmonious relationship.
Mangala Gauri Vrat Rituals
Observing Mangala Gauri Vrat involves several rituals:
- Early Morning Bath: Devotees take a holy bath early in the morning.
- Puja Setup: A clean and decorated puja area is set up with idols or pictures of Goddess Parvati and Lord Shiva.
- Fasting: Women observe a strict fast, abstaining from food and water from sunrise to sunset.
- Offering Puja: Devotees perform a detailed puja, offering flowers, fruits, and sweets to the Goddess.
- Recitation of Vrat Katha: The story of Mangala Gauri Vrat is read or narrated during the puja.
- Aarti: The rituals conclude with an aarti, singing hymns in praise of Goddess Parvati.
Things to Do on Mangala Gauri Vrat
- Chant Mantras: Recite mantras dedicated to Goddess Parvati and Lord Shiva.
- Wear Red: Wear red clothes as the color red is considered auspicious for this vrat.
- Charity: Donate food, clothes, and other essentials to the needy.
- Engage in Meditation: Spend time in meditation and spiritual contemplation.
Benefits of Observing Mangala Gauri Vrat
Observing Mangala Gauri Vrat is believed to bring numerous benefits:
- Marital Harmony: Strengthens the marital relationship and ensures a harmonious and blissful married life.
- Prosperity: Attracts wealth and prosperity to the household.
- Longevity: Ensures the long life and good health of the husband.
- Spiritual Growth: Enhances spiritual growth and brings peace of mind.
